Bridge Repair Reduces Blacks Bluff Road to One Lane at Brushy Branch in Floyd County

🚧 The Gist: Immediate bridge repairs have begun on Blacks Bluff Road at Brushy Branch, reducing traffic to one lane.

🛠️ The Details: The repair work is focused on a collapsed shoulder on the bridge located in the 7100 block of Blacks Bluff Road. The lane reduction is necessary to accommodate construction crews and their equipment. Motorists should anticipate delays and plan for alternate routes if possible.

🕗 By The Numbers:

  • Affected Area: 7100 block of Blacks Bluff Road.
  • Work Schedule: 8 a.m. to 4 p.m., Monday through Thursday.
  • Expected Duration: About two weeks.
